Has anyone else experienced anything like this.? Any help or suggestions would be greatly appreciated.


Jan 3, 2013 at 7:00 at night, my 18 year old son and 2 of his friends were driving to the family hunting camp in Lowndes County Alabama. They had an AR-15 in the back floor board of the truck with the clip removed.� They pulled up to the stop sign at� intersection of Hwy 29 and Brown Springs Rd in Lowndesboro.� They were at the stop sign approx 30 sec as they waited for a car to pass so they could turn.� �

As they turned down the road to the hunting camp they noticed they were being followed.� When they arrived at the camp and got out to unlock the gate a man pulled in behind them, blocked them in and began to shout at them about shots that he heard and accused them of shooting the gun at the stop sign.� When asked he identified himself as a reserve deputy and a retired game warden.� When ask to show a badge .. He could not.

This man continued to accuse, in a not so friendly manner, the boys of shooting the gun.� The boys were concerned for their safety and told him they were going to call the police.� The man said that he had called the sheriff and he was not going to let them leave because it was a crime scene.

2 Deputy Sherrifs arrived about 30 min later, asked for the gunand their ID, inspected the gun� ran the numbers through NCIC returned the AR to the boys and told them they were free to go.

4 days later- this retired game warden ( private citizen) signed an arrest warrant on all 3 boys charging them with

� Code of Alabama 9-11-235. Hunting after dark
� Code of Alabama 9-11-257 Hunting from a public road
� Code of Alabama 220-2-11. Hunting fom a vehicle

We went to court and all 3 were found GUILTY of all 3 charges even though no one saw them shoot, only heard it.� No shell casing were found either at the intersection or by the deputies when they searched the truck.�

These boys were simply driving down a paved public road with an unloaded AR15 in the truck and stopped at a stop sign.� They were not in camo, didn't have any flashh lights or spot lights in the truck... BUT the prosecution said that they were " hunting" because they were stopped in an area known to have wildlife with a gun!

How is this legal or Constitutional?

We did appeal....... And they were found guilty....we did not have a jury trial because they were given YO status.

. But both deputies did testify at trial.. They testified that they looked at the gun, ran it through NCIC and the gun came back clean.� When specifically asked if they could tell if the gun had been shot, they said no they could not� tell, the gun smelled like solvent.... Like it had recently been clean.� Both deputies testified that the returned the gun to the boys and told them they were free to go.

Keep in mind a private citizen took out the warrant based on something he claims he heard but did NOT see

I know it's aa tough decision but when you settle by pleading out for Y.O. Status you give up a lot. If the facts are like you said, I would have taken it to a jury, youthful offender status still shows up as an arrest when it is looked up. Nothing can be legally expunged anymore. Some judges still sweep it under the rug for their friends but a lot of strings have to be pulled even before the booking usually.

Found guilty of all 3 counts in District Court... When the Judge rendered the verdict he said.... "Retired Game Warden" is a friend of mine and he has given 25 years f service as a game warden and I value his opinion..... GUILTY!!

Unfortunantely, being unfamiliar with the court system, we did not know that there was no court reporter present so none of this is on record.

We appealed to Circuit Court- filed a motion to dismiss, which was denied - according to our attorney- at 6 pm the night before we were suppose to go back to court.

When we arrived in the court room...our attorney and the prosecution went up to the judges bench... After this our attorney aked all of us to step outside. At this point he said that if the boys plead guilty we could appeal (which is not true- only for a lighter sentence) or we could go to trial but that oneonta the charges had 6 months in jail which she could impose. All 3 boys said hey WOULD NOT PLEAD GUILTY TO SOMETHING THEY DID NOT DO.

So we re-entered the courtroom and proceeded with trial.
